Output d7602958155cd22c5209c728da943a05220660ed928c8e3f299fe69fb905aa33:0

value
138746
script pubkey
OP_0 OP_PUSHBYTES_20 42e4354d4cb321e7b8031fc01c553f2742014f55
address
bc1qgtjr2n2vkvs70wqrrlqpc4flyapqzn64vzv4ml
transaction
d7602958155cd22c5209c728da943a05220660ed928c8e3f299fe69fb905aa33
confirmations
52074
spent
true